Description

Situated on the largest lot on Logan Circle, this rare 22-foot-wide bay-front Victorian offers exceptional scale, flexibility, and over 5,000 square feet of living space—complete with an in-ground 11’ x 36’ lap pool. The home was completely renovated approximately 30 years ago, with much of its original detail and charm restored, and now presents an excellent opportunity for its next renaissance. The main house spans approximately 3,600 square feet and features 11-foot ceilings on the first floor. A grand main level includes a formal living room, parlor, and an expansive dining room that comfortably accommodates dinner parties of 20 or more guests. Upstairs, the home offers four bedrooms, each with its own en-suite bath. The terrace level includes two separate apartments—a one-bedroom, one-bath unit and a studio—offering excellent potential for guests, rental income, or flexible living arrangements. Off-street parking.
